Tetraethyl 1,1′-hexamethylenebis(2,5-dimethyl-1H-pyrrole-3,4-dicarboxylate)
Tetraethyl 1,1′-hexamethylenebis(2,5-dimethyl-1H-pyrrole-3,4-dicarboxylate), CAS 131970-79-1, possesses the molecular formula C30H44N2O8 and a molecular weight of 560.68 g/mol. This heterocyclic organic compound serves as a valuable building block in chemical synthesis. It is primarily utilised in research and development settings for the construction of more complex molecular architectures, particularly those involving pyrrole ring systems.

| Molecular weight | 560.68 |
|---|---|
| Empirical formula | C30H44N2O8 |
| Assay | 98% |
| Melting point | 158-162 °C(lit.) |

Hazard statements
- H315Causes skin irritation
- H319Causes serious eye irritation
- H335May cause respiratory irritation
